In-depth review: Sip AI
Sip AI enters the increasingly crowded space of AI-driven wellness apps with a focused proposition: personalized food and drink recipes that adapt to individual health goals and dietary constraints. Unlike general recipe databases that rely on keyword searches or static filters, Sip AI attempts to act as a curated companion, learning from user preferences to suggest meals, smoothies, immunity boosters, and stress-relief beverages. For health-conscious individuals who find meal planning tedious or overwhelming, this approach promises convenience without sacrificing nutritional relevance. The app’s emphasis on wellness categories—such as skin-improving recipes or low-calorie options—signals a clear intent to serve users who view food as functional, not just fuel. However, the degree of personalization is a critical factor. While Sip AI claims to tailor suggestions based on lifestyle and dietary needs, it remains unclear whether this adaptation is truly dynamic—evolving with each interaction—or more static, relying on initial preference settings. The step-by-step instructions are a practical touch, lowering the barrier for home cooks who might otherwise abandon complex healthy recipes. Yet, the app’s utility is bounded by its scope: it focuses exclusively on food and drink, without integrating broader health metrics like activity tracking or sleep patterns. This positions Sip AI as a niche tool rather than a holistic wellness hub. The freemium model adds another layer of consideration. Basic access may offer a taste of personalization, but the full value—expert advice and deeper customization—likely requires a subscription. Without transparent pricing, potential users face uncertainty in evaluating the cost-benefit trade-off. For wellness enthusiasts, the app’s curated categories for immunity and stress relief could be genuinely useful, provided the recommendations are backed by credible nutritional science. The FAQ hints at expert guidance, but the nature and credentials of that expertise are not detailed, leaving a gap in trust for discerning users. In practice, Sip AI is best suited for individuals who want a guided, low-effort entry into healthier eating, especially those with specific dietary restrictions like gluten-free or low-calorie needs. It may fall short for advanced home cooks seeking complex recipes or users who require integration with other health apps. The app’s success hinges on whether its personalization feels genuinely adaptive and whether the subscription unlocks enough value to justify the cost. Without clear pricing and deeper insight into the algorithm’s sophistication, buyers should approach with cautious optimism, testing the free tier thoroughly before committing. Sip AI is a promising but incomplete solution—a solid starting point for personalized nutrition, but one that may need to expand its data inputs and transparency to truly stand out.
